在Vue中使用Bootstrap可以通过几种方式来实现。Bootstrap是一个流行的前端框架,它提供了一套响应式、移动设备优先的流式栅格系统、丰富的组件和强大的JavaScript插件。在Vue项目中集成Bootstrap可以提升开发效率,同时提供美观的用户界面。
以下是几种在Vue项目中集成Bootstrap的方法:
1. 全局引入Bootstrap: 你可以直接在Vue项目的入口文件(通常是`main.js`或`main.ts`)中引入Bootstrap的CSS和JavaScript文件。
```javascript import Vue from 'vue'; import App from './App.vue'; import 'bootstrap/dist/css/bootstrap.css'; import 'bootstrap/dist/js/bootstrap.js';
Vue.config.productionTip = false;
new Vue, }qwe2.$mount; ```
2. 使用BootstrapVue: BootstrapVue是一个官方的Bootstrap 4组件库,专为Vue.js设计。它提供了一套与Bootstrap 4完全一致的Vue组件。
安装BootstrapVue:
```bash npm install bootstrapvue ```
在`main.js`中引入BootstrapVue:
```javascript import Vue from 'vue'; import App from './App.vue'; import BootstrapVue from 'bootstrapvue'; import 'bootstrap/dist/css/bootstrap.css'; import 'bootstrapvue/dist/bootstrapvue.css';
Vue.use;
Vue.config.productionTip = false;
new Vue, }qwe2.$mount; ```
3. 按需引入Bootstrap组件: 如果你不想全局引入Bootstrap,而是希望按需引入特定的组件,你可以使用Webpack的require.context功能来实现。
在`main.js`中设置:
```javascript const requireComponent = require.contextw .$/ qwe2;
requireComponent.keys.forEach;
// 获取组件的PascalCase命名 const componentName = fileName .split .pop .replace;
// 全局注册组件 Vue.component; }qwe2; ```
在你的组件中,你可以这样使用:
```html Click me! ```
4. 使用CDN: 如果你的项目较小,或者你不想将Bootstrap文件包含在项目中,你可以通过CDN链接直接在HTML文件中引入Bootstrap。
```html ```
以上就是在Vue项目中集成Bootstrap的几种常见方法。根据你的项目需求和开发习惯,你可以选择最适合你的方式。
Vue中使用Bootstrap:构建现代化前端应用的完美组合
随着前端技术的发展,越来越多的开发者开始寻求高效、灵活的框架来构建用户界面。Vue.js和Bootstrap正是这样两个强大的工具,它们各自在响应式设计和组件化开发方面有着出色的表现。本文将探讨如何在Vue项目中集成Bootstrap,以及如何利用两者的优势来构建现代化的前端应用。
一、Vue.js简介
Vue.js是一个渐进式JavaScript框架,它允许开发者使用简洁的API进行响应式数据绑定和组件化开发。Vue.js的特点包括:
响应式:Vue.js通过双向数据绑定,确保数据变化时视图自动更新。
组件化:Vue.js鼓励通过组件来构建应用,便于复用和管理。
灵活性:Vue.js提供了丰富的配置选项,满足不同开发需求。
二、Bootstrap简介
Bootstrap是一个流行的CSS框架,它提供了丰富的UI组件和布局系统,帮助开发者快速构建响应式、移动优先的Web应用。Bootstrap的主要特点包括:
响应式布局:Bootstrap支持多种屏幕尺寸,确保应用在不同设备上都能良好显示。
组件丰富:Bootstrap提供了按钮、表单、导航栏等丰富的UI组件。
简洁易用:Bootstrap的样式简洁,易于定制。
三、在Vue项目中集成Bootstrap
要在Vue项目中集成Bootstrap,可以采用以下两种方式:
1. 使用npm安装Bootstrap
首先,在Vue项目中安装Bootstrap:
npm install bootstrap --save
在main.js文件中引入Bootstrap的CSS和JavaScript文件:
import 'bootstrap/dist/css/bootstrap.min.css';
import 'bootstrap/dist/js/bootstrap.min.js';
2. 使用CDN引入Bootstrap
如果不想安装Bootstrap,也可以通过CDN引入其CSS和JavaScript文件。在HTML文件中添加以下代码: